Twitter iPhone pliant OnePlus 11 PS5 Disney+ Orange Livebox Windows 11

Enregistrer plusieurs champs d'un menu déroulant

2 réponses
Avatar
masremi
Bonjour =E0 tous,

J'ai associ=E9 =E0 un champs un menu d=E9roulant d'une requ=E8te d 4 colonn=
es.

Je souhaiterais pouvoir enregistrer les 4 =E9l=E9ments de ma s=E9lection,
dans plusieurs champs distincts et pas uniquement 1 seul =E9l=E9ment.

Ex. :
Sur le champs IdArticleCommande j'ai dans le menu d=E9roulant les 4
colonnes suivantes :
IdArticleCommande | Commande | Article | Dateecheance

Je voudrais que quand je s=E9lectionne le "IdArticleCommande" qui
m'interesse, cela enregistre :
IdArticleCommande dans le champs IdArticleCommande OK c'est le
champs li=E9 du menu d=E9roulant !
Commande dans le champs NCommande
Article dans le champs NArticle
DateEcheance dans le champs DateValidite

Voila ... je ne sais pas comment faire pour enregistrer en automatique
les 3 champs suivants !

Merci de votre aide !

2 réponses

Avatar
le meruvien
bonjour, tu peut essayer ça:
tu ceer les champs commande-article et dateecheance, meme si tu veut pas les
voir dans ton form, tu les met visible=non, et apres maj de ta liste, tu
met:
me!commande=me!ldarticlecommande.column(1)
me!article=me!ldarticlecommande.column(2)
me!dateechaeance=me!ldarticlecommande.column(3)
roger




"masremi" a écrit dans le message de news:

Bonjour à tous,

J'ai associé à un champs un menu déroulant d'une requète d 4 colonnes.

Je souhaiterais pouvoir enregistrer les 4 éléments de ma sélection,
dans plusieurs champs distincts et pas uniquement 1 seul élément.

Ex. :
Sur le champs IdArticleCommande j'ai dans le menu déroulant les 4
colonnes suivantes :
IdArticleCommande | Commande | Article | Dateecheance

Je voudrais que quand je sélectionne le "IdArticleCommande" qui
m'interesse, cela enregistre :
IdArticleCommande dans le champs IdArticleCommande OK c'est le
champs lié du menu déroulant !
Commande dans le champs NCommande
Article dans le champs NArticle
DateEcheance dans le champs DateValidite

Voila ... je ne sais pas comment faire pour enregistrer en automatique
les 3 champs suivants !

Merci de votre aide !
Avatar
3stone
Salut,

masremi wrote:
Bonjour à tous,

J'ai associé à un champs un menu déroulant d'une requète d 4 colonnes.

Je souhaiterais pouvoir enregistrer les 4 éléments de ma sélection,
dans plusieurs champs distincts et pas uniquement 1 seul élément.

Ex. :
Sur le champs IdArticleCommande j'ai dans le menu déroulant les 4
colonnes suivantes :
IdArticleCommande | Commande | Article | Dateecheance

Je voudrais que quand je sélectionne le "IdArticleCommande" qui
m'interesse, cela enregistre :
IdArticleCommande dans le champs IdArticleCommande OK c'est le
champs lié du menu déroulant !
Commande dans le champs NCommande
Article dans le champs NArticle
DateEcheance dans le champs DateValidite

Voila ... je ne sais pas comment faire pour enregistrer en automatique
les 3 champs suivants !

Merci de votre aide !




Lorsque tu parles de "enregistrer dans le champs...", je suppose que
tu veux parler des zones de texte sur le formulaire ?

dans ce cas, tu mets dans l'événement "après mise à jour"
de la liste déroulante (combobox) :

Me!LaZoneDeTexte = Me!LaListe.Column(x)

ou X vas de zéro à n

--
A+
Pierre (3stone) Access MVP
Perso: http://www.3stone.be/
MPFA: http://www.mpfa.info/ (infos générales)